Output f20c9d2bbffbe875375fae2c99cb7ddd6d47b126fe4f900efbb55a9644f2376a:1

value
17443517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0109d2801680aba8d142d5660e8ed8be6cf773b OP_EQUAL
address
3N7mBsFWeKYzkJx9iU6joCzzNToSvvCQw6
transaction
f20c9d2bbffbe875375fae2c99cb7ddd6d47b126fe4f900efbb55a9644f2376a
confirmations
531125
spent
true